Synopsis
Jealousy. Betrayal. Retribution. Fate. Forgiveness?
Convinced that his wife Hermoine, the Queen of Sicilia, is pregnant by his closest friend Polixenes, the King of Bohemia, Leontes, King of Sicilia enacts a plot to destroy everyone he believes has caused him harm. But will it cost him all he holds dear? Has he chosen to ignore fate and instead destroy himself and his kingdom?
One of Shakespeare’s last plays, The Winter’s Tale is a powerful exploration of the consequences of jealousy. Combing elements of tragedy and comedy, and spanning over sixteen years, this epic play is magical.
This production is set in the lavish court of Sicilia during the jazz age of the 1920s and travels to the Great Depression era court of Bohemia. With music by Cole Porter, and some bawdy physical comedy, The Winter’s Tale is sure to dazzle and amaze.
